Robots play a significant and diverse role in the modern generation across various sectors. Here are some of the key areas where robots are utilized:
1. Manufacturing and Industrial Automation
- Assembly Lines: Robots are used for assembling products, welding, painting, and packaging, enhancing productivity and precision.
- Quality Control: Automated inspection systems use robots to check for defects and ensure product quality.
2. Healthcare
- Surgery: Robotic-assisted surgery allows for minimally invasive procedures, improving precision and reducing recovery times.
- Rehabilitation: Robots are used in physical therapy to help patients recover mobility.
- Patient Care: Robots assist with patient monitoring, medication delivery, and even companionship for the elderly.
3. Logistics and Supply Chain
- Warehousing: Automated robots manage inventory, move goods, and handle order fulfillment in warehouses.
- Delivery: Autonomous delivery robots and drones are used for transporting goods to customers.
4. Agriculture
- Precision Farming: Robots help with planting, harvesting, and monitoring crops, improving yield and reducing the need for manual labor.
- Livestock Management: Automated systems manage feeding, milking, and monitoring the health of livestock.
5. Service Industry
- Customer Service: Robots are used as receptionists, information guides, and customer service agents in hotels, airports, and retail stores.
- Cleaning: Automated cleaning robots maintain cleanliness in homes, offices, and public spaces.
6. Exploration and Research
- Space Exploration: Robots and rovers are used for exploring other planets and conducting scientific experiments in space.
- Underwater Exploration: Robotic submarines explore ocean depths, conduct research, and perform maintenance on underwater structures.
7. Security and Defense
- Surveillance: Robots are used for surveillance and monitoring, especially in hazardous or high-risk areas.
- Bomb Disposal: Robots handle and dispose of explosives, reducing risk to human life.
8. Entertainment and Education
- Robotic Toys: Robots designed for play and learning help children develop cognitive and motor skills.
- Educational Tools: Robots are used in classrooms to teach coding, robotics, and STEM subjects.
9. Construction
- Automated Construction: Robots assist in tasks such as bricklaying, 3D printing of buildings, and site inspection, increasing efficiency and safety on construction sites.
10. Personal Use
- Domestic Robots: Robots such as robotic vacuum cleaners, lawn mowers, and personal assistants (like robotic pets) help with household chores and provide companionship.
In summary, robots are integrated into various aspects of modern life, significantly impacting productivity, efficiency, safety, and quality of life across multiple domains.
